Description

Explore the profound intellectual legacy of Joseph Antenor Firmin through this Routledge publication. As a leading public intellectual and political critic in nineteenth-century Haiti, Firmin serves as a vital figure for understanding the history of global thought. This work examines his role as the first Black anthropologist and Black Egyptologist to challenge Western interpretations of history. Readers gain insight into how Firmin deconstructed the ideological construction of human nature and theories of knowledge within the Western social sciences and humanities. By analyzing his writings, you can study his perspectives as an anti-racist intellectual and cosmopolitan thinker who questioned Western ideas regarding the colonial subject and race achievement. This book provides a necessary look at how Firmin challenged the linear narratives of modernity, making it an essential resource for students and scholars of the Black Atlantic tradition and the history of social science.
